There was a problem hiding this comment.
This test is currently non-hermetic. If a developer runs this test locally with a valid kubeconfig pointing to a real or local Kubernetes cluster, kube.CreateKubeClient("") will succeed instead of failing. It will then attempt to make an actual API call to the cluster to fetch a DaemonSet, which can lead to unexpected test failures, hangs, or security/permission issues depending on the active kubeconfig context.
To make this test hermetic and robust, we should mock the Kubernetes client creation. Since gomonkey is already a dependency in go.mod, we can use it to mock kube.CreateKubeClient and test both the Normal fallback path and the Restart success path.
func TestInferNextStartType_Normal(t *testing.T) {
patches := gomonkey.ApplyFunc(kube.CreateKubeClient, func(string) (kubernetes.Interface, error) {
return nil, errors.New("mocked error")
})
defer patches.Reset()
startType := InferNextStartType()
assert.Equal(t, Normal, startType)
}
func TestInferNextStartType_Restart(t *testing.T) {
t.Setenv("POD_NAME", "kmesh-daemonset-12345")
t.Setenv("POD_NAMESPACE", "kmesh-system")
fakeClient := fake.NewSimpleClientset(&appsv1.DaemonSet{
ObjectMeta: metav1.ObjectMeta{
Name: "kmesh",
Namespace: "kmesh-system",
},
})
patches := gomonkey.ApplyFunc(kube.CreateKubeClient, func(string) (kubernetes.Interface, error) {
return fakeClient, nil
})
defer patches.Reset()
startType := InferNextStartType()
assert.Equal(t, Restart, startType)
}| func Test_xdpNotifyConnRst(t *testing.T) { | ||

There was a problem hiding this comment.
If this test is run in an unprivileged environment (e.g., non-root or lacking CAP_BPF/CAP_SYS_RESOURCE), rlimit.RemoveMemlock() or ebpf.NewMap() will fail, causing the test suite to fail. To prevent CI/CD pipeline failures in unprivileged environments, we should skip the test if we don't have the required privileges.
func Test_xdpNotifyConnRst(t *testing.T) {
err := rlimit.RemoveMemlock()
if err != nil {
t.Skipf("skipping test; failed to remove memlock (requires root/CAP_SYS_RESOURCE): %v", err)
}
mapOfAuth, err := ebpf.NewMap(&ebpf.MapSpec{
Name: "test_map_of_auth_result",
Type: ebpf.Hash,
KeySize: uint32(TUPLE_LEN),
ValueSize: uint32(unsafe.Sizeof(uint32(0))),
MaxEntries: 4096,
})
if err != nil {
t.Skipf("skipping test; failed to create ebpf map (requires root/CAP_BPF): %v", err)
}
defer mapOfAuth.Close()9e4c2eb to
